什么意思是位置:'默认' SQLite和Ionic预先填充的数据库

时间:2018-01-19 15:50:13

标签: angular sqlite ionic-framework ionic3 cordova-sqlite-storage

import { Component } from '@angular/core';
import { NavController, Platform } from 'ionic-angular';
import { SQLite, SQLiteObject } from '@ionic-native/sqlite';

...

constructor(public navCtrl: NavController,
    private sqlite: SQLite,
    private platform: Platform) {

}

... 

this.sqlite.create({
        name: 'ionicdb.db',
        location: 'default'
})
.... 

我不想创建新数据库,我有一个数据库,我想打开它

将数据库存储在离子应用程序中的位置是什么意思:'默认',如果我想将数据库放在其他地方,我该怎么办。

将数据库存储在Android设备上的位置

位置:' '我可以把路径,预先填充的数据库放在哪里

1 个答案:

答案 0 :(得分:0)

/ data / data / application_package_name / databases / database_file_name

如果通过Android Studio打开项目,则会在上述路径中找到数据库。